BAKERSFIELD, CALIFORNIA (December 12, 2016) – According to the California Highway Patrol, a man was struck and killed on Friday by two cars on Wayne Drive and Belle Terrace. (map)
The CHP reported that the man was hit by two separate vehicles around 6:30 p.m. The identity of the male pedestrian is being withheld pending notification of family. It is unknown where speed was a factor in this collision.
